从零开始搭建射阳安卓软件平台,打造高效便捷的APP开发环境

作者:烟台麻将开发公司 阅读:29 次 发布时间:2023-08-11 21:25:06

摘要:随着移动互联网的快速发展,APP已经成为人们日常生活中不可或缺的一部分。然而,APP的开发过程却十分复杂和繁琐,对开发人员的要求也十分高,为此,如何打造一套高效、便捷的APP开发环境便成了当前亟待解决的问题。本文以为主题,针对开发APP过程中的痛点和困难,提出了一套完整的解决方案,旨在帮助开发者...

  随着移动互联网的快速发展,APP已经成为人们日常生活中不可或缺的一部分。然而,APP的开发过程却十分复杂和繁琐,对开发人员的要求也十分高,为此,如何打造一套高效、便捷的APP开发环境便成了当前亟待解决的问题。本文以为主题,针对开发APP过程中的痛点和困难,提出了一套完整的解决方案,旨在帮助开发者更好地进行APP开发。

从零开始搭建射阳安卓软件平台,打造高效便捷的APP开发环境

  1. 从需求分析出发,搭建平台框架

  在搭建射阳安卓软件平台之前,需要进行一波需求分析,明确自己想要开发什么类型的APP,包括APP的功能、特点、面向的用户群体等,在这个基础上再考虑如何搭建平台框架。

  搭建平台框架需要考虑到诸多方面,包括平台的硬件环境、软件环境以及开发工具等。建议选择一些稳定、易于操作、且有一定用户群体的环境和工具,比如Android Studio开发工具和GitHub代码托管平台等。

  2. 优化开发流程,提升开发效率

  开发APP过程中,可能面临着诸多的瓶颈和困难,如需求难以满足、代码难以调试、项目管理难以统一等。为了解决这些问题,可以从优化开发流程入手,提高开发效率。

  优化开发流程需要从多个方面考虑,包括需求分析、设计、开发、测试、发布等,针对不同环节,我们可以采用不同的工具和方法,比如用Axure进行原型设计、使用Maven构建项目、采用测试驱动开发等等,详细的流程可以根据实际情况制定。

  3. 构建知识共享平台,促进团队合作

  APP开发不是单兵作战,每个开发者都需要通过合作与交流提高开发效率。因此,构建一个知识共享平台便成为了非常重要的任务之一。

  在知识共享平台中,可以采用文档分享、交流直播、技术分享等多种方式,将各自的经验和知识进行共享,以更好地促进团队合作和进步。有效的知识共享平台能够为开发者和团队提供更多的帮助和支持。

  4. 推行敏捷开发,快速迭代优化

  在推行敏捷开发的过程中,要求团队成员不仅拥有较高的技术水平,更需要在短时间内快速学习和适应新技术,同时要有高度的合作和沟通能力。

  敏捷开发的核心是快速迭代优化,即不断地进行小规模的开发测试,尽快发现问题并进行修正。通过敏捷开发的方法,可以更快地响应用户需求,及时解决问题,不断提升产品质量,实现最终的成功。

  5. 加强安全管理,保障APP的稳定性和安全性

  在APP开发过程中,数据的安全性和稳定性问题也是不容忽视的。因此,在整个开发过程中要加强安全管理,比如对代码进行加密、增强数据传输的加密安全性、加强权限管理等,来保障APP的稳定性和安全性,避免对用户造成损害。

  本文从需求分析、开发流程优化、知识共享平台、敏捷开发和安全管理等多个方面,分析了如何搭建一套高效便捷的APP开发环境,相信会对广大APP开发者有所帮助。在未来的发展中,APP开发将会更加便捷、高效和安全,为用户带来更好的使用体验和服务。

  本文主要介绍了如何从零开始搭建射阳安卓软件平台,打造高效便捷的APP开发环境。首先,我们介绍了什么是安卓软件平台,并且探讨了为什么需要自建平台。接着,我们介绍了如何选择合适的软件开发工具,并且阐述了软件开发的流程。然后,我们介绍了如何集成常规开源组件和定制化组件,以实现快速开发和优化APP效能。最后,我们总结了搭建平台的收益和影响,并且展开了未来发展的前景。希望这篇文章对你了解如何搭建安卓软件平台有所帮助。

  1. 什么是安卓软件平台?

  安卓软件平台是一种把安卓操作系统作为开发平台,来开发并提交应用程序的一组服务,包括软件开发集成环境,运营和推广服务,用户服务和应用商店等等。因为安卓系统的开放性和高度普及,开发人员很容易将自己的应用程序发布在全球范围内,这使得安卓软件平台成为开发者非常好的选择。

  2. 为什么需要自建平台?

  尽管市场上有很多成熟的安卓软件平台可供选择,但有时候,自建平台是更好的选择。一是安全因素。第三方平台的信息安全和数据隐私问题一直困扰着开发者。自建平台可以更好地保证开发者的数据安全和保密。二是个性化定制。第三方平台的开发者服务可能与特定开发者需求不符,自建平台可以更好地定制服务。三是成本问题。自建平台可能相对便宜且在长期运营中可节省开发者很多费用。

  3. 如何选择合适的软件开发工具?

  选择适合的软件开发工具对于自建安卓平台的成功至关重要。其中,Java开发环境和Android Studio是最常见和被广泛采用的工具。这些工具可以帮助开发者快速地开发安卓应用程序,但也需要考虑到开发者所需的工具和特定开发需求。根据具体情况,开发者可以选择其它工具,例如:Eclipse、Gradle、IntelliJ IDEA、Unity等。

  4. 开发流程是什么?

  软件开发包括以下阶段:需求分析、设计开发、测试和部署。需求分析阶段用于理解客户需求与应用程序的要求。在设计开发阶段,开发者根据需求分析开发应用程序,并在测试阶段测试其性能和功能。一旦测试工作完成,就可以在部署阶段发布应用程序。开发人员可以根据需要定制其中的流程。

  5. 如何集成常规开源组件和定制化组件?

  软件平台需要使用很多不同的组件,包括UI组件、databinding组件、网络组件和数据库组件等。常规的开源组件和定制化组件可以优化APP的性能和适应特定需求。开源组件是有社区支持的,而定制化组件是为了满足特定的需求而定制的。开发商可以根据自己的需求选择组件。

  结论:

  通过本文,我们介绍了搭建射阳安卓软件平台的过程。在此过程中,开发者需要选择适当的开发工具,设定开发流程并定制化和集成常规开源组件和定制化组件。建立安卓软件平台可以更好地保证应用程序的安全性,减少成本,并且让开发商更好地服务于准确客户需求。射阳安卓平台已经开始规划和开发,我们相信未来它将会是一个高效便捷的APP开发环境。

  • 原标题:从零开始搭建射阳安卓软件平台,打造高效便捷的APP开发环境

  • 本文链接:https:////qpzx/405105.html

  • 本文由烟台麻将开发公司飞扬众网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与飞扬众网联系删除。
  • 微信二维码

    CTAPP999

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:166-2096-5058


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部